Implementation Process Overview

To successfully implement ISO 9001 certification in your sanitisation company, you'll need to follow a structured approach that involves several key steps. First, identify your objectives and set clear goals for the certification process. Next, develop implementation strategies that align with these goals, ensuring you engage your team throughout the process. You'll then need to establish a quality management system (QMS) that complies with ISO 9001 standards. Document your procedures and make necessary adjustments based on feedback. After that, conduct internal audits to assess compliance and readiness. Finally, prepare for the certification processes by selecting an accredited body, submitting your application, and undergoing the audit. This structured approach will set you on the path to achieving ISO 9001 certification.

ISO 14001 Certification

ISO 14001 certification plays a crucial role in enhancing the environmental management systems of sanitisation companies in Dubai. This certification not only demonstrates your commitment to environmental standards but also encourages sustainable practices within your operations. By adopting ISO 14001, you can improve your company's efficiency and reduce its ecological footprint.

Here are four key benefits of ISO 14001 certification:

  1. Compliance: Guarantees adherence to local and international environmental regulations.
  2. Resource Efficiency: Minimizes waste and optimizes resource use, saving costs.
  3. Stakeholder Trust: Builds credibility with clients and partners who value sustainability.
  4. Continuous Improvement: Fosters a culture of ongoing enhancement in environmental performance.

Embracing ISO 14001 can greatly elevate your business's reputation and operational success.

Dubai Municipality Approval

Before you can operate as a sanitisation company in Dubai, obtaining Dubai Municipality approval is vital. This approval guarantees that you comply with Dubai regulations and follow municipal guidelines designed to maintain public health and safety. To gain this approval, you'll need to submit specific documentation, including your business plan, sanitation methods, and the chemicals you plan to use. The municipality thoroughly evaluates your application to confirm it aligns with their standards. Additionally, regular inspections might occur to verify ongoing compliance. Without this approval, you risk fines or potential closure, so it's important to understand the requirements and stay updated on any changes in regulations. Secure your approval to build trust and credibility in the competitive Dubai market.

Pest Control Licensing

While obtaining the necessary licenses for pest control is essential, understanding the specific requirements in Dubai is equally important. You'll need to comply with pest control regulations set by local authorities to guarantee quality service. Here are four key aspects to take into account:

  1. Registration: Verify your company is registered with the Dubai Municipality.
  2. Training: All pest control technicians must complete approved training programs that meet pest control standards.
  3. Equipment: Use only licensed and safe pesticides, as outlined by the regulations.
  4. Documentation: Maintain accurate records of all pest control treatments performed.
